Water enters a pipe whose cross-sectional area is 0.96 squaremeter at a flow rate of 4.8 cubic meters per second and a pressure.of 92,480 pascals. The centerline of the pipe rises 8.0 meters andthe cross-sectional area is increased to 1.6 square meters. Thedensity of water is 1000 kg m-. Find the pressure at the outlet.
